# Log sampling for the Wrennet notification service
# This service emits roughly 40k log lines per minute at peak, so we
# sample INFO at 5% and keep WARN/ERROR at 100%. If support needs full
# traces for an incident, flip sample_rate to 1.0 for no more than one
# hour — the sink fills quickly. Sampled logs are written to the store below.

replica DSN, yadup-hahig: mongodb://gilys_svc:Mx@db-5f8f.norvasoft.internal:5432/eliion

## TKT-4471: Signature check failing on thumbnail queue artifacts

The Mothlight thumbnail generation queue rejects the 5.2 worker image — signature verification fails at pull time on every Dunmere node. Cause: the release was signed with the retired January key after rotation. Blocking tonight's deploy. Fix: re-sign the image and the queue config bundle, then re-push. For the re-sign, use the current deploy key, which follows.

release key, kawip-hafop: bky3_mxv

## PR: Grace-window handling in KeyTurn rotation utility

This change addresses the support tickets about services briefly losing access mid-rotation. KeyTurn now keeps the previous secret valid for a configurable overlap window, retries verification before revoking, and logs each phase clearly so support can trace failures. No action needed from callers; behavior is backward compatible. The relevant defaults are captured in the constants below.

tuning table, kawep-tawif:
CAPS = {
    "olidor": 80,
    "belion": 7,
    "quenys": 225,
    "druox": 839,
    "fraath": 482,
}

## Tune relevance weights for Quillsearch ranking

This PR adjusts the field boosts and decay parameters after the Marbleton catalog reindex. Title matches were overpowering description matches, so I rebalanced the boosts and lowered the freshness decay. Future maintainers: please re-run the offline relevance suite before touching these again, since small changes compound across the query rewriter. The constants below are the final values we validated against the golden query set.

constants for haduf-fawef:
BUDGETS = {
    "julok": 271,
    "gilath": 386,
    "ralius": 372,
    "holael": 458,
    "wenir": 392,
}